What Is Injury Law?

The law of injury is focused on civil wrongs that can cause harm to your body mind and emotions. The purpose of an injury lawsuit is to obtain an amount of money to compensate for damages, such as medical bills and pain and suffering.

Negligence

Someone who suffers injury or other losses as a result of negligence of another's may file a lawsuit for negligence and pursue financial compensation. However, the claimant must prove four things to prove their claim: breach of duty, breach of duty, causation and damages.

Negligence is defined as a person's inability to behave with the level of care that a reasonably prudent person would be expected to exercise in similar circumstances. A driver, for example should follow traffic laws to prevent injuries or accidents to other road users. A doctor is required to treat patients in the same manner that an individual with similar training would under similar circumstances. Lawyers can make use of expert testimony to prove that the defendant's behavior fell below the standards of industry.

To win a negligence case the plaintiff must prove that the defendant's negligence was the sole cause of the injury. This is called legal causation. A competent personal injury lawyer will argue that the actions of the defendant could have been the sole cause of their injuries.

The plaintiff must prove that their injuries have caused verifiable monetary loss like medical bills and lost income. Gross negligence is the most severe form of negligence in that it involves reckless disregard for the safety of others. A nursing home that fails to change a patient's bandages after a few days is an instance of gross negligence. In certain states, defendants can rely on a defense known as contributory negligence to bar the plaintiff from seeking damages.

Statute of Limitations

When someone else's negligent actions or reckless negligence for your safety cause injury to you, the law provides an period of time to make a claim, injury Lawsuits also known as the statute of limitations. This time limit is set by the state legislature to encourage timely filing and prevent unreasonable delays.

The time frame for filing a claim is different from states to states and from one type of injury to the next. In Pennsylvania for instance, car accidents are covered for two years to file a personal injury lawsuit. However, certain claims could be subjected to the discovery rule. This means that the statute of limitation does not start until the injury is discovered, or at least, should have been discovered.

In certain circumstances, such as cases involving intentional torts such as assaults and false imprisonment, as well as defamation or intentional infliction of emotional distress, the limitation period can be extended. A statute of limitations could be exempted or tolled in some circumstances, like when minors are involved, or an individual is serving in the military or in prison.

Damages

A lot of the expenses related to an injury have an associated cost. Special damages can include medical expenses, out-of-pocket expenses, lost earnings and the cost of repair or replacement of your property, among other fixed amounts. The law limits the amount you can recover in special damages.

Other losses don't carry a price tag and can be difficult to calculate for example, the pain and suffering, loss of enjoyment of life and other intangible harms. It can be difficult to put an exact value on subjective losses such as physical or emotional pain but insurance companies and attorneys use formulas to quantify these losses.

For example, a plaintiff in a personal injury lawsuit for whiplash may have suffered serious injuries that cause plenty of pain and discomfort to their daily lives. They may require help with chores around the home, eat in a different way and miss out on recreational activities or spending time with family. The victim may suffer an absence of enjoyment, and can recover this as general damages.

To estimate the value of general damages claims lawyers and insurers usually begin by calculating the amount for medical special damages, and then add the value of any income losses. They then multiply this amount by a value ranging from 1.5 to 5. More severe injuries usually result in more multipliers.

Liability

In law it is a matter of liability. It refers to the person who is responsible for harm or injury. This could be due negligence or strict liability. The majority of claims for injuries are based upon the idea of negligence. Negligence is the failure to act with reasonable care in the circumstances. The jury decides what an average person in similar circumstances would do and then decides whether the defendant's actions or inactions were in violation of this standard. However, certain injury cases are built on strict liability, such as when a defective product causes injuries.
